Why Choose Generic Fexofenadine Over Brand-Name Allegra?

The active ingredient in Allegra is fexofenadine, which is a second-generation antihistamine approved by the FDA to treat seasonal allergic rhinitis and chronic idiopathic urticaria without causing significant drowsiness. By law, generic versions must contain the exact same active ingredient, strength, dosage form, and route of administration as the brand-name product. They also must meet the same strict standards for quality, performance, and safety.

The only difference? The price. Brand-name Allegra often costs significantly more because manufacturers charge for marketing and research recovery. Generic producers skip those overheads. For example, while brand-name Allegra 180mg tablets might retail for upwards of $35 for a small bottle, generic equivalents from stores like Walmart or Curist can drop below $20 for much larger quantities. That’s not just a saving; it’s a massive reduction in annual healthcare costs for anyone managing year-round allergies.

  • Same Efficacy: Clinical studies confirm bioequivalence between generic fexofenadine and brand-name Allegra.
  • Non-Drowsy Formula: Unlike older antihistamines like diphenhydramine (Benadryl), fexofenadine rarely crosses the blood-brain barrier, keeping you alert during work or school.
  • OTC Availability: No doctor’s visit required. You can walk into any pharmacy or click ‘buy’ online immediately.

Understanding Formulations: 12-Hour vs. 24-Hour vs. Allegra-D

Before you add to cart, make sure you’re buying the right formulation. Buying the wrong type wastes money and leaves you untreated.

  1. Fexofenadine 60mg (12-Hour): Taken twice daily. Best for mild symptoms or children aged 6+. Often cheaper per pill but requires more frequent dosing.
  2. Fexofenadine 180mg (24-Hour): Taken once daily. Ideal for adults with moderate to severe seasonal allergies. Provides consistent coverage through the night.
  3. Allegra-D (Fexofenadine + Pseudoephedrine): Combines an antihistamine with a decongestant. Use this only if you have nasal congestion along with sneezing/itching. Note: Pseudoephedrine is behind the counter at many stores due to regulatory limits, making online purchase trickier. GoodRx lists Allegra-D 12-hour (60 tabs) at $21.90, down from $49.64.

For most people seeking simple, cheap relief, the 180mg generic fexofenadine tablet is the sweet spot. It offers the longest duration of action and is widely available in bulk sizes.

Is generic Allegra just as strong as the brand name? Yes. The FDA requires generics to demonstrate bioequivalence, meaning they deliver the same amount of active ingredient into your bloodstream within the same timeframe as the brand-name drug.

Can I take generic fexofenadine with food? Actually, no. Avoid taking fexofenadine with fruit juices like apple, orange, or grapefruit juice. These juices inhibit the transporter protein responsible for absorbing fexofenadine in your gut, reducing its effectiveness by up to 30-40%. Water is your best friend here.

Do I need a prescription to buy it online? No. Fexofenadine is classified as an over-the-counter (OTC) medication in the US and UK. You can purchase it directly without a doctor’s note. However, Allegra-D (with pseudoephedrine) may have quantity limits or ID requirements even when bought online due to federal regulations on decongestants.

Does generic Allegra cause drowsiness?

Generally, no. Fexofenadine is a second-generation antihistamine designed to be non-sedating. Unlike first-generation drugs like Benadryl, it does not easily cross the blood-brain barrier, making it safe to take before driving or working.

How long does it take for generic Allegra to start working?

Most users report feeling relief from allergy symptoms within one hour of taking a dose. The effects last for 24 hours with the 180mg formulation, allowing for once-daily dosing.
